- Well, you'll have a great time at Lake Tahoe, but since it's not really very
- far away, five days might be overkill. The hotels in California are generally
- less expensive than the Nevada ones because you can't gamble (of course, the
- Nevada resorts occasionally offer great deals to entice you to stay there and
- say, "Well, as long as we're here, we might as well stop by the casino, maybe
- for just a few minutes..." yeah, right). The area is _almost_ like Colorado
- or Utah for skiing conditions, but you said you didn't want to ski...
- The hiking is great in the summer, probably a bit cold and icy for the
- winter (why don't you try skiing?), and most folks would probably forego sailing
- (most Tahoe visitors go skiing, it's really fun, especially X-C skiing)...
